About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i)
The tamale is an ancient Mesoamerican dish of masa, a dough of nixtamalized corn, spread with a filling, wrapped in a corn husk or banana leaf, and steamed until tender. Dating back thousands of years to Aztec and Maya kitchens, it remains a cherished food across Mexico and Central and South America, especially as a centerpiece of holiday and family gatherings. Tamales offer carbohydrates and fiber from the corn masa plus protein from their fillings, which range from shredded pork, chicken, and beef in red or green chile sauce to cheese and roasted peppers, beans, or sweet versions studded with fruit and cinnamon.
The wrapper is peeled away before eating. Making them is a communal tradition, with families gathering to assemble big batches. Steam tamales until the masa pulls cleanly from the husk, refrigerate leftovers wrapped for several days or freeze them, and resteam or microwave to bring back their moist, fluffy texture.

Frequently asked questions
How many calories are in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i)?
There are 168 calories in 100 g of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i), or about 190 calories in 4 oz (113 g).
How much protein is in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i)?
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i) contains 13.2 g of protein per 100 g.
How many carbs are in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i)?
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i) has 18.3 g of carbohydrates per 100 g.
How much fat is in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i)?
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i) provides 4.7 g of total fat per 100 g.
What is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i) a good source of?
Tamales, masa and pork filling (Hopi) is an excellent source of Selenium (59% DV) and Protein (26% DV) and a good source of Niacin (B3), Pantothenic Acid (B5), Vitamin B6, Thiamin (B1), Dietary Fiber and Zinc (per 100 g). Daily Values are based on a 2,000-calorie diet.
